> I am trying to manipulate a matrix in order to know in which column
> and in which row a number is allocated. But, when we use the function
> "which" it returns the position of the number in the "vector
> representation of the matrix". For example:
>
>> mata<-matrix(2:7,nrow=2,ncol=3)
>> mata
>     [,1] [,2] [,3]
> [1,]    2    4    6
> [2,]    3    5    7
>> matb<-matrix(2:7,nrow=3,ncol=2)
>> matb
>     [,1] [,2]
> [1,]    2    5
> [2,]    3    6
> [3,]    4    7
>> which(mata==4)
> [1] 3
>> which(matb==4)
> [1] 3
>
> The function "which" returns the position "3" for both, mata and matb,
> but If I didn't know that mata is a 2x3 matrix and matb is a 3x2, I
> wouldn't know that the number 4 is at the column 2 and row 1 of the
> mata and at the column 1 and row 3 of the matb. Do you know any way to
> know the column and the row of a number in a matrix automatically?
